[QUOTE="ge2301, post: 1132700, member: 145639"] Thats really interesting now. I just tested it with switched off NAS and all posters and fanart are showing up with BlueVision :) This is also how it should work, because I changed the code back into this direction. currently ApolloOne and BlueVision have a different code from the discussion with [USER=17886]@MJGraf[/USER] in the past (Can not remember which thread). At first I changed the code for BlueVision and ApolloOne in the direction, that local fanArt is used {Binding SimpleTitle} --> {Binding MediaItem.MediaItemId} This works also well, but then nothing is showing up, when the NAS is off. If so done, there need to be another Fallback Source pointing to the online scrapped fanart. So for BlueVision I changed it back to {Binding SimpleTitle} .
